presentTextInputControllerWithSuggestions:allowedInputMode:completion: Doesn't Work in watchOS 2
| Originator: | sethfri | ||
| Number: | rdar://21948288 | Date Originated: | 07/22/2015 |
| Status: | Open | Resolved: | No |
| Product: | watchOS SDK | Product Version: | watchOS 2 Beta 4 |
| Classification: | Serious Bug | Reproducible: | Always |
Summary: We have a watchOS 1 WatchKit Extension, and in it we call - presentTextInputControllerWithSuggestions:allowedInputMode:completion: with suggestions set to nil and allowedInputMode set to plain (to take the user straight into dictation). Without any changes, we try to run our watchOS 1 extension (live on the App Store) on watchOS 2 Beta 4, and it just shows a black screen with a Cancel button (screenshot attached). Of note, Siri itself does work on the Watch. It just doesn't work in our app Steps to Reproduce: 1. Launch watchOS 1 extension (live on App Store) on a watchOS 2 Beta 4 device 2. Try the functionality that calls presentTextInputControllerWithSuggestions:allowedInputMode:completion: with suggestions set to nil and allowedInputMode set to plain 3. You see a black screen with a Cancel button (screenshot attached) Expected Results: Siri dictation should be displayed Actual Results: We see a black screen with a Cancel button. No Siri dictation. Not only is the UI missing, but when you talk, nothing happens Version: watchOS 2 Beta 4 Notes: Configuration: Apple Watch Sport 42mm, on Wi-Fi
Comments
Please note: Reports posted here will not necessarily be seen by Apple. All problems should be submitted at bugreport.apple.com before they are posted here. Please only post information for Radars that you have filed yourself, and please do not include Apple confidential information in your posts. Thank you!
Apple Developer Relations
Engineering has requested the following information in order to further investigate this issue:
Please provide a sample app and double check that the Apple Watch is running the latest watchOS 2 version (13S5305d) for us.